@i0s_tweak3r Thanks for the reply and having a look, everything on my new releases tab has stayed the same for the past month or so. I don't really thing it has to do with your mod fully anyways, just thought you might be able to point me in the direction of something I could delete to restore it. Uninstalling it in Cydia and then rebooting and using iCleaner after uninstalling doesn't seem to fix it either. Still seems to have its old possibly corrupted data, I can tell it remembers something as when I re-install it it goes back to the same location in a folder I had it in before.
I was aware of where the downloads were kept, just wondered about the actual application files essentially. Thanks for your help though. Maybe an update or something will squash my issue. I have no clue how to reach the actual developer as he adds it to dtathemes repo and always has done.
Thanks though